def measure(calendar, organizerSequence, events, host, port, dtrace, samples):
    """
    Benchmark event creation.
    """
    user = password = "******" % (organizerSequence,)
    root = "/"
    principal = "/"

    authinfo = HTTPDigestAuthHandler()
    authinfo.add_password(
        realm="Test Realm",
        uri="http://%s:%d/" % (host, port),
        user=user,
        passwd=password)
    agent = AuthHandlerAgent(Agent(reactor), authinfo)

    # First set things up
    yield initialize(agent, host, port, user, password, root, principal, calendar)

    method = 'PUT'
    uri = 'http://%s:%d/calendars/__uids__/%s/%s/foo-%%d.ics' % (
        host, port, user, calendar)
    headers = Headers({"content-type": ["text/calendar"]})

    # Sample it a bunch of times
    samples = yield sample(
        dtrace, samples,
        agent, ((method, uri % (i,), headers, StringProducer(body))
                for (i, body)
                in events).next,
        CREATED)
    returnValue(samples)

def measure(host,
            port,
            dtrace,
            attendeeCount,
            samples,
            fieldName,
            replacer,
            eventPerSample=False):
    user = password = "******"
    root = "/"
    principal = "/"
    calendar = "event-%s-benchmark" % (fieldName, )

    authinfo = HTTPDigestAuthHandler()
    authinfo.add_password(realm="Test Realm",
                          uri="http://%s:%d/" % (host, port),
                          user=user,
                          passwd=password)
    agent = AuthHandlerAgent(Agent(reactor), authinfo)

    # Set up the calendar first
    yield initialize(agent, host, port, user, password, root, principal,
                     calendar)

    if eventPerSample:
        # Create an event for each sample that will be taken, so that no event
        # is used for two different samples.
        f = _selfish_sample
    else:
        # Just create one event and re-use it for all samples.
        f = _generous_sample

    data = yield f(dtrace, replacer, agent, host, port, user, calendar,
                   fieldName, attendeeCount, samples)
    returnValue(data)

    def test_AuthHandlerAgent_parse(self):
        """
        Make sure auth method is handled case-insensitively.
        """
        headers = (
            "Basic realm=\"foo\"",
            "basic realm=\"foo\"",
            "BASIC realm=\"foo\"",
            "Digest realm=\"foo\"",
            "digest realm=\"foo\"",
            "DIGEST realm=\"foo\"",
        )

        for hdrvalue in headers:

            hdlr = AuthHandlerAgent(None, None)
            ch = hdlr._parse(hdrvalue)
            self.assertTrue(ch is not None)

def measure(host, port, dtrace, attendeeCount, samples):
    user = password = "******"
    root = "/"
    principal = "/"
    calendar = "report-principal"

    authinfo = HTTPDigestAuthHandler()
    authinfo.add_password(realm="Test Realm",
                          uri="http://%s:%d/" % (host, port),
                          user=user,
                          passwd=password)
    agent = AuthHandlerAgent(Agent(reactor), authinfo)

    # Set up the calendar first
    yield initialize(agent, host, port, user, password, root, principal,
                     calendar)

    url = 'http://%s:%d/principals/' % (host, port)
    headers = Headers({"content-type": ["text/xml"]})

    samples = yield sample(
        dtrace, samples, agent, lambda:
        ('REPORT', url, headers, StringProducer(body)))
    returnValue(samples)
